Fatal Crash Under Investigation in Dundalk

DUNDALK, PA – The Baltimore County Police Department is actively investigating a fatal crash that occurred on Saturday.

At around 11:40 p.m., officers responded to the intersection of Merritt Boulevard and Holabird Avenue due to a reported collision.

Detectives from the Baltimore County Police Crash Team have ascertained that a 2023 Kawasaki KLX 110R dirt bike was moving east on Holabird Avenue while a 2022 Hyundai Elantra was heading south on Merritt Boulevard. Both vehicles entered the intersection, resulting in the Hyundai colliding with the Kawasaki.

Jessica M. Schuman, the 33-year-old Kawasaki driver, was thrown off her bike. She was subsequently transported to a nearby hospital where she was later pronounced dead.

Investigations by the Baltimore County Crash Team are ongoing.
